Etymology[edit]

From Middle English unnoteful (useless, unprofitable), equivalent to un- +‎ noteful.

Adjective[edit]

unnoteful (comparative more unnoteful, superlative most unnoteful)

  1. Of no value or profit; useless; unprofitable; of no note; noteless.
    an unnoteful bargain
